How Attic Water Extraction Works in Your Home

When water damage occurs in your attic, it’s essential to act fast to prevent further damage to your home and belongings. Our team’s process for attic water extraction is designed to reduce disruption to your daily life. We’ll start by inspecting the affected area to find out the source and extent of the damage.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

We’ll find out the source of the water damage and assess the extent of the damage to your attic and belongings. This step is crucial in developing a plan to extract the water and dry the area quickly and effectively.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water from your attic, including pumps and wet vacuums. Our technicians will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as soon as possible.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air and speed up the drying process. Our technicians will monitor the area to ensure that it’s completely dry and safe before finishing the job.

Step 4: Cleanup and Disinfection

We’ll cl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ent mold growth and bacterial contamination. Our technicians will use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to ensure that your attic is safe and clean.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ification

We’ll inspect the area one last time to ensure that it’s completely dry and safe. Our IICRC certified technicians will provide you with a certification of completion and a guarantee of our work.

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Extraction

Water damage in your attic can be a costly and time-consuming problem if left unchecked. Catching these warning sign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the road.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ore that musty smell in your attic – it’s a sign of water damage and mold growth. Our team can help you identify the source of the odor and provide a solution to remove it.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ling are a clear sign that you have a water damage issue in your attic. Our technicians will inspect the area and provide a plan to extract the water and dry the area.

Spongy or Soft Drywall

Soft or spongy drywall is a sign that water has seeped into the walls and is causing damage. Our team will assess the situation and provide a solution to repair and replace the damaged drywall.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Don’t ignore visible signs of mold or mildew in your attic – it’s a sign of a more significant problem. Our team will provide a solution to remove the mold and prevent future growth.

Unexplained Puddles or Water Spots

Unexplained puddles or water spots on your ceiling or walls are a sign that you have a water damage issue in your attic. Our team will inspect the area and provide a plan to extract the water and dry the area.

Increased Energy Bills

Increased energy bills can be a sign that you have a water damage issue in your attic. Our team will assess the situation and provide a solution to repair and replace the damaged insulation.

Attic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) Yes, DIY is fine No You can likely handle it yourself with a wet vacuum and some towels.
Large water spill (over 1 gallon) No Call a pro! Excess water can cause significant damage and create health risks.
Water damage in a large area (over 100 sq. Ft.) No Call a pro! Large areas need specialized equipment and expertise to dry and clean safely.
Visible signs of mold or mildew No Call a pro!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ely.

Attic Water Extraction Cost in Belvedere, SC

The cost of attic water extraction in Belvedere, SC,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ions in your neighborhood. Our prices range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Insulation removal and replacement $200 – $1,000 Type and quality of insulation
Mold remediation and removal $500 – $2,000 Extent of mold growth and difficulty of removal
Structural repairs and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Scope and complexity of repairs

Keep in mind that these prices are estimates, and the actual cost of attic water extraction in Belvedere, SC, will depend on the specifics of your situation. We offer free estimates and consultations to help you understand the cost and scope of the work involved.
